5×1=5 Five ones are five
5×2=10 Five twos are ten
5×3=15 Five threes are fifteen
5×4=20 Five fours are twenty
5×5=25 Five fives are twenty-five
5×6=30 Five sixes are thirty
5×7=35 Five sevens are thirty-five
5×8=40 Five eights are forty
5×9=45 Five nines are forty-five
5×10=50 Five tens are fifty

Easy 5 Times Table Tricks for Kids

These simple tricks help children learn the table of 5 for kids with rhythm, real-life examples, and skip counting by 5. Use them after audio practice to make the 5 times table easier to remember.

Skip count by 5

Ask your child to say 5, 10, 15, 20, and 25 aloud. This clear pattern helps children remember the answers quickly.

Look at the last digit

Every answer in the 5 times table ends with 5 or 0. This makes answer checking easy for young learners.

Use a clock

Count the minute marks on a clock: 5, 10, 15, 20, and 25. This connects multiplication with real life.

Use fingers and hands

One hand has 5 fingers. Two hands have 10 fingers. This helps children understand groups of 5.

Add 5 each time

Start with 5 and keep adding 5. For example, 5 + 5 = 10, 10 + 5 = 15, and 15 + 5 = 20.

Clap and chant

Clap once while saying each line. Rhythm makes table practice fun and helps children recall faster.

Tips for Parents to Teach Table of 5 for Kids

The table of 5 for kids becomes easier when children connect it with time, money, hands, and simple rhythm. These parent tips also support the 5 times table, skip counting by 5, and early multiplication practice.

  • Use a clock Count by 5s on a clock: 5, 10, 15, 20, and 25. This connects table learning with real time.
  • Practise skip counting by 5 Say 5, 10, 15, 20, and 25 aloud. The clear pattern helps children remember answers quickly.
  • Use coins or fingers Show groups of 5 using coins, fingers, or blocks. For example, 5 groups of 4 coins make 20 coins.
  • Clap and chant Ask your child to clap while saying each line of the 5 times table. Rhythm makes practice more fun.
  • Keep lessons short Practise for 5 to 10 minutes daily. Short daily practice works better than one long session.
  • Celebrate small wins Give praise, stars, or stickers when your child finishes the table. Small rewards build confidence.
